Бывает так что нужно запустить компьютер для ночной работы. Например, распарсить сайт, обучить большую предсказательную модель или ещё что-то подобное. Как говорится программист спит, а работа делается. Бывает, что для работы нужно часов 6 или 7. И вот чтобы комп после выполнения кода не работал в холостую можно воспользоваться библиотекой python "os". Открываем наш любимый редактор кода пишем... # Импортируем библиотеку
import os
"""
Рабочий код python :)
"""
# Команда для выключения компьютера
comment = "Сделал дело, сделал дело."
os.system("shutdown /s /t 10") shutdown — команда для завершения работы ОС или перезапуска компьютера. Ключи команды: /s — завершение работы компьютера. Вместо /s можно использовать /r — перезапуск компьютера, но одновременно /s и /r не используются. Это вызовет ошибку. /t 10 — задает таймер, в данном случае на 10 секунд, перед выполнением "shutdown". # Импортируем библиотеку
import subprocess
# Формирование команды
command = f'shutdown /s /t 180' # В